In a surprising turn of events, legendary investor Warren Buffett has signaled his long-term confidence in Japanese trading houses, announcing plans to hold stocks in Japan's top five trading houses for the next 50 years. This bold move has sent ripples through the global trade community, highlighting the enduring potential of international commerce despite current geopolitical tensions.
According to recent news, Buffett criticized Trump's tariffs while expressing his commitment to these Japanese investments. This stance underscores the importance of looking beyond short-term political fluctuations and focusing on the fundamental strengths of global trade relationships.
